من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ب
[VB.NET] استعلام متقدم - نسخة قابلة للطباعة

+- من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ب (http://vb4arb.com/vb)
+-- قسم : قسم لغة الفيجوال بيسك VB.NET (http://vb4arb.com/vb/forumdisplay.php?fid=182)
+--- قسم : قسم اسئلة VB.NET (http://vb4arb.com/vb/forumdisplay.php?fid=183)
+--- الموضوع : [VB.NET] استعلام متقدم (/showthread.php?tid=31480)



استعلام متقدم - محمد اسماعيل - 24-09-19

السلام عليكم

اريد القيام باستعلام تجميعي لاشهر والسنوات للارباح والخسائر وعدد العمليات لكل منهم .

صورة للجدول
[attachment=23002]

حيث الاتي :

العمود TRESURETOT_CODE

1- الكود T22  =رصيد بالدفتر
2- الكود    T21  =رصيد حقيقي بالخزينة

العمود باسم TRESURE_CODE

1- الكود X  =مصروف او خسائر
2- الكود   P =ارباح محققة

اريد ان يظهر الاستعلام بالشكل التالي :

1- المستخدم يختار فترة بين تاريخين 2 داتا تايم بيكر.
2- الاستعلام يقوم بتجميع الاشهر خلال السنة
3- الاستعلام يجمع عدد العمليات لكل شهر
4- الاستعلام يوضح مجموع عميات الربح ومجموع عمليات الخسائر السابق وضع عدد مجموعها حيث شرط ان يكون الارباح او المصروفات بناء علي الرصيد الحقيقي  T21
5- الاستعلام يقوم بجمع الرصيدللارباح والخسائر بعمود - وعمود اخر لرصيد للخسائر والمصروفات -  وعمود ثالث للفرق بين مجموع الارباح والخسائر  - والخسائر

شكل الاستعلام النهائي:-


الاشهر   خلال السنة  -  عدد العمليات    -     الارباح / الخسائر  -  مجمل الربح والخسائر - مجمل الخسائر - الرصيد                             
  2/2019                          20                           10/ 10                                     1000                        500                 500
  3/2019                          20                           10/ 10                                     1000                        500                 500
  4/2019                          20                           10/ 10                                     1000                        500                 500
  6/2019                          20                           10/ 10                                     1000                        500                 500


RE: استعلام متقدم - محمد اسماعيل - 25-09-19

مفيش اي رد


RE: استعلام متقدم - اسامه الهرماوي - 26-09-19

وعليكم السلام...
رأي1:
ما رايك ان تضع label وتضع في زر البحث كود البحث العادي ولكن البحث في التاريخ وتضع الشهر +سنة (شهر12+سنة(2019))
وتكرر الكود حسب الشهر(تكرار الكود12مرة وكل مرة تعطي لlabel قيبمة الشهر(كود حد الحقل)).


رأي2:
عمل جدول بقيمة الاشهر(12حقل)+حقل السنة وحسب المدخلات وتطابق تاريخ الشهر والسنة(الحفظ في القاعدة يتم تحديث الربحوالخسران).
هذا رأي والله أعلملعلك تجد عند احد الاخوة اجابة.